0

カスタム キーボード テンプレートの背景色を変更したいです。デフォルトの色はグレーです。背景に画像を提供しようとしていますが、まだ灰色が表示されています。以下は私が試したコードです

     self.view.opaque = YES;
     self.view.backgroundColor = [UIColor colorWithPatternImage:[UIImage imageNamed:@"bg"]];

しかし、以下のコードが好きだと同じ背景色が変わります

   self.view.opaque = YES;
   self.view.backgroundColor = [UIColor blackColor];

同様に、UIImages をキーボード テンプレート内の UIButton の現在のイメージに渡すと、同じ問題が発生します。

4

1 に答える 1

1

私は自分の質問に答えます.ここで答えを見つけました.honchengに感謝します.

画像をキーボード ターゲットに追加していない可能性があります。キーボード ターゲット > Build Phases > Copy bundle resources をチェックして、イメージがそこにあることを確認します。そうでない場合はそこにドラッグします。ホスト アプリではなく、キーボード ターゲットについて話していることに注意してください。それがここでの混乱かもしれません。

于 2014-10-19T16:47:11.150 に答える